Advanced 3D Set-Top Box Development Platform

The Broadcom BCM93740 is an advanced set-top box development platform supporting high definition television (HDTV), dual standard definition decoding and broadband cable modem internet access. It is a highly integrated, cost-effective design built on the latest generation of Broadcom silicon and software offering low risk and quick time to market for the next generation of interactive set-top boxes.

The triple tuner architecture allows for web browsing, video and Personal Video Recording (PVR) on a separate channel. Time shifting is also simultaneously supported on the channel being viewed. The dual MPEG2 encoder allows full support of watch and record on two analog channels.

  • BCM3250 Advanced Set-Top Box Front-end, including DOCSIS/EuroDOCSIS/DAVIC cable modems
  • BCM7030 Dual Standard Definition/High Definition Video/3D Graphics Subsystem
  • Peripheral devices include: HPNA 1/2, IEEE1394, POD interface with PCMCIA connector, Ethernet, V.90 Softmodem
